On Thu, Sep 24, 2009 at 05:34:18PM +0400, exst@exst.pp.ru wrote:
> Однако, решает. Два дня пилил конфиг - не помогло. Думал дело в радиусе
> кривизны моих рук. Поставил nginx тем же самым конфигом на BSD - все
> замечательно работало. Вот так и пришел к poll.
Тогда нужен отладчоный лог проблемного запроса, потому что лучше
использовать /dev/poll, чем poll.
> > Вообще-то, замена /dev/poll на poll проблему решать не должна.
> >
> >> > On 23.09.2009, at 12:22, exst@exst.pp.ru wrote:
> >> >
> >> >>> exst@exst.pp.ru wrote:
> >> >>>> Доброго времени суток!
> >> >>>>
> >> >>>> Прошу помоши в решении проблемы.
> >> >>>> Есть один фронтенд nginx, который
> >> >>>> распределяет нагрузку по двум
> >> >>>> бэкендам. В случае падения одного из
> >> >>>> них
> >> >>>> клиент получает ответ о
> >> >>>> недоступности сервера. Как сделать
> >> >>>> так, чтобы
> >> >>>> при
> >> >>>> запросе клиента фронтенд обрашивал
> >> >>>> бэкенд, в случае же
> >> >>>> "неработоспособности" последнего
> >> >>>> переключался на другой бэкенд.
> >> >>>>
> >> >>>> Цитата из конфига:
> >> >>>> "
> >> >>>> upstream backend {
> >> >>>> server 192.168.3.231 max_fails=1 fail_timeout=30s;
> >> >>>> server 192.168.3.232 max_fails=1 fail_timeout=30s;
> >> >>>> }
> >> >>>>
> >> >>>> ...
> >> >>>>
> >> >>>> location / {
> >> >>>> proxy_pass http://backend;
> >> >>>> }
> >> >>>> "
> >> >>>>
> >> >>>> С Уважением, Александр!
> >>
> >
> > --
> > Игорь Сысоев
> > http://sysoev.ru
> >
> >
>
>
--
Игорь Сысоев
http://sysoev.ru